How to Find Reliable Veterinary Diagnostic Equipment from China in 2025


China has become a global hub for manufacturing high-quality veterinary diagnostic equipment at competitive prices. To find reliable suppliers, start by researching manufacturers with certifications like ISO 13485 or CE. Platforms like Alibaba and Made-in-China list verified suppliers with customer reviews. Request samples to test product quality and ensure compliance with international standards. Additionally, consider working with agents who specialize in medical exports to streamline logistics and customs.


What Buyers Should Know Before Buying Veterinary Diagnostic Equipment from China


Before purchasing, verify the supplier's reputation through third-party reviews or trade references. Key factors include warranty terms, after-sales support, and compatibility with your existing systems. Be aware of potential hidden costs like shipping, taxes, and import duties. Negotiate bulk discounts if you're ordering multiple units, and always request a detailed contract outlining delivery timelines and payment terms.


Types of Veterinary Diagnostic Equipment


Modern clinics rely on a variety of tools, including:

  • Blood Analyzers: For CBC and biochemistry tests.
  • Digital X-Ray Systems: High-resolution imaging for fractures and internal issues.
  • Ultrasound Machines: Non-invasive examinations of organs and tissues.
  • Endoscopes: For visualizing internal structures.
  • ECG Monitors: Tracking heart health in real-time.

Functions and Features of Veterinary Diagnostic Equipment


Advanced equipment often includes features like cloud-based data storage, AI-assisted diagnostics, and portable designs for field use. Look for user-friendly interfaces, low maintenance requirements, and compatibility with veterinary software systems. For example, some blood analyzers can process samples in under 10 minutes, significantly reducing wait times for results.

How to Choose Veterinary Diagnostic Equipment


Consider your clinic's volume, budget, and specific needs. For high-traffic practices, prioritize durability and speed. Smaller clinics might opt for multi-functional devices to save space and costs. Always test equipment before purchase and ensure staff training is available. Case studies show clinics using modular systems reduce operational costs by 20% compared to standalone devices.


Veterinary Diagnostic Equipment Q & A


Q: What's the average lifespan of veterinary diagnostic equipment?
A: Most devices last 5-8 years with proper maintenance. Digital systems may require software updates sooner.


Q: Can I use human medical equipment for animals?
A: Some devices are adaptable, but veterinary-specific tools account for species variations in anatomy and physiology.


Q: How do I maintain my diagnostic equipment?
A: Follow manufacturer guidelines for calibration and cleaning. Annual professional servicing is recommended.


Q: Are refurbished devices a good option?
A: Yes, if sourced from reputable vendors with warranties. They can cut costs by 30-50%.
